Preventive Fire Sprinkler Maintenance

Preventive maintenance protects your property, your people, and your investment. Over time, corrosion, debris, or pressure loss can impact how a sprinkler system performs. Our trained technicians follow a detailed checklist based on local Phoenix regulations and NFPA 25 requirements.

We maintain all major system types: wet pipe, dry pipe, pre-action, and deluge. Our maintenance services include:
– Visual inspection of sprinkler heads, gauges, and valves
– Flow and pressure verification
– Checking for leaks or corrosion buildup
– Main drain and valve testing
– Lubrication and tagging of control valves
– Alarm signal testing

Routine service ensures your system activates correctly, minimizes fire damage, and remains in full compliance with city and insurance standards.

Fire Sprinkler Inspection and Testing

Inspections are the foundation of performance and code compliance. Lifetime Fire Protection provides quarterly, semi-annual, and annual inspections that meet NFPA 25 and City of Phoenix requirements.

Our inspection process includes:
– Testing of alarm and water-flow devices
– Verifying control valve operation
– Checking pressure gauges and signage
– Confirming tamper switch and supervisory signal function
– Reviewing accessibility and condition of risers and drains

After every inspection, you receive a clear, detailed report that documents results and recommendations—ready for insurance or fire marshal review.

System Testing and Certification

We perform hydrostatic and flow testing of your sprinkler systems to verify system integrity and water pressure. Each test confirms that your system can deliver adequate flow and coverage in an emergency.

All testing follows NFPA 25 protocols and is witnessed or certified by local authorities as required. Upon completion, we provide compliance documentation for your records or Certificate of Occupancy submissions.

Fire Pump, Valve, and Backflow Service

Many Phoenix properties use auxiliary fire pumps or backflow preventers to maintain water pressure. We test, repair, and certify these systems to ensure consistent operation and prevent contamination of the municipal water supply.

All work meets NFPA 20 and 25 standards, and results are documented for local authority review.
